In recent decades, authors affiliated with Abubakar Tafawa Balewa University have published 1.9k papers, which have received a total of 18.8k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 161 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 160 papers in Plant Science and 120 papers in Mechanical Engineering on the topics of Urban and Rural Development Challenges (45 papers),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(41 papers) and Adsorption and biosorption for pollutant removal (38 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Biomedical Engineering (2.3k citations), Materials Chemistry (2.3k citations) and Plant Science (1.9k citations). Authors at Abubakar Tafawa Balewa University collaborate with scholars in Nigeria, Malaysia and United Kingdom and have published in prestigious journals including Renewable and Sustainable Energy Reviews, Journal of Applied Physics and PLoS ONE. Some of Abubakar Tafawa Balewa University's most productive authors include Augustine Uchechukwu Elinwa, Kabir Garba, A.A. Abdulrasheed, Aishah Abdul Jalil, B.H. Hameed, Yahya Gambo, Ahmad Hussaini Jagaba, M.B. Abubakar, Afam I. O. Jideani and Maryam Ibrahim.
